Overview

Be the voice of Canonical. We’re on the lookout for an energetic and creative Senior Communications Manager with experience in analyst relations (AR) to join our communications team. The ideal person will drive communications strategy through the analyst relations channel to increase Canonical’s visibility among industry influencers and shape market perception.

Canonical serves a diverse customer base, ranging from end users to startups, large enterprises and governments. Our portfolio is broad in scope and in reach. The role is suited for someone passionate about technology, curious about shaping the evolving AR field, and capable of communicating a diverse product range centered around trusted open source.

The AR field is becoming increasingly data-driven. Market research is evolving with AI models. As the voice of Canonical towards analysts and industry influencers, you will define and implement a strategy for data-driven engagement across portfolio areas, building on key narratives, developing new ones, and establishing relationships to advance our position across markets.

This role involves close partnership with the Product Management function, as well as the Alliances, Sales, and Marketing teams to communicate key product news and announcements and manage perception of Canonical and its range of products among analysts. You will have the opportunity to shape the AR field in the company and help our organization stay ahead of the curve using technologies like AI to conduct market research and assess market perception, delivering insights to the business.

This is a senior position and sits in the communications team reporting to the Director of Communications.

Location: This role will be based remotely in the EMEA region.

What your day will look like
  • Prepare and execute analyst-focused communications plans for product announcements, new partnerships and other initiatives in line with our go-to-market strategy
  • Proactively look for ways to use new technologies like AI to analyze market trends and assess analyst perception and sentiment of Canonical and its products
  • Understand GenAI platforms developed by analyst firms and ensure they contain the right information about Canonical’s portfolio
  • Craft and deliver compelling narratives about Canonical and its products in line with our company vision
  • Manage analyst relationships directly, coordinating touchpoints throughout the year both through online briefings and industry events
  • Measure the impact of the AR program, reporting regularly on progress to leadership, implementing the necessary tooling to improve collaboration and managing spend
  • Proactively position the company in key analyst reports to drive recommendations and strengthen the company’s brand
  • Support the Director of Communications on Corporate Communications initiatives

About Canonical

Canonical is a pioneering tech firm that is at the forefront of the global move to open source. As the company that publishes Ubuntu, one of the most important open source projects and the platform for AI, IoT and the cloud, we are changing the world on a daily basis. We recruit on a global basis and set a very high standard for people joining the company. We expect excellence - in order to succeed, we need to be the best at what we do.

Canonical has been a remote-first company since its inception in 2004. Work at Canonical is a step into the future, and will challenge you to think differently, work smarter, learn new skills, and raise your game. Canonical provides a unique window into the world of 21st-century digital business.
